In the realm of environmental science and resource management, the term total burn-off refers to the complete combustion of organic materials, often in the context of forest fires or agricultural practices. Understanding this concept is crucial as it relates not only to ecological balance but also to climate change and resource sustainability. When a fire occurs in a forest, the total burn-off can lead to the release of significant amounts of carbon dioxide and other greenhouse gases into the atmosphere, contributing to global warming. This process highlights the delicate interplay between nature and human activity, emphasizing the need for responsible land management practices.The total burn-off phenomenon is not limited to natural occurrences; it can also be observed in controlled burns conducted by land managers. These prescribed burns aim to reduce fuel loads in forests, thereby preventing larger, uncontrolled fires that could result in catastrophic damage. However, even in these managed scenarios, the total burn-off must be carefully monitored to mitigate the effects on air quality and local ecosystems. The balance between reducing wildfire risk and maintaining ecological health is a complex challenge faced by environmental scientists and policymakers alike.Moreover, the implications of total burn-off extend beyond immediate environmental concerns. The aftermath of such events can affect soil quality, water retention, and biodiversity. For instance, after a total burn-off, the soil may lose vital nutrients, which can hinder plant regrowth and disrupt the habitat of various species. This can lead to long-term ecological consequences that may take years or even decades to recover from.From an agricultural perspective, understanding total burn-off is essential for farmers who employ burning as a method of clearing fields. While this practice can be effective for preparing land for new crops, it is vital to consider the long-term effects on soil health and the surrounding environment. Farmers must weigh the benefits of immediate land clearing against the potential risks associated with total burn-off, including soil degradation and increased greenhouse gas emissions.In conclusion, the concept of total burn-off is multifaceted, encompassing ecological, agricultural, and atmospheric dimensions. As we face the challenges of climate change and environmental degradation, it is imperative that we develop a nuanced understanding of how such processes impact our planet. By fostering sustainable land management practices and being mindful of the consequences of total burn-off, we can work towards a more balanced coexistence with nature. This understanding will not only benefit current ecosystems but also ensure that future generations inherit a healthier planet.
